The Role of Live Dealers in Enhancing Immersion
A key component of immersive gaming is the inclusion of live dealers. Live dealer games bridge the gap between the online and offline casino worlds by featuring real human dealers who interact with players in real-time. Players can watch the dealer deal cards, spin the roulette wheel, or roll the dice via a live video stream, adding a layer of authenticity and social interaction to the gameplay. This human element can significantly enhance the sense of immersion, making the experience feel more genuine and engaging. Security is also heightened with live dealer games, as the actions of the dealer are transparent and verifiable, offering players peace of mind. The opportunity to chat with the dealer and other players further elevates the social aspect of the experience, fostering a sense of community.

Security and Responsible Gaming Measures
Security is paramount in the online casino industry, and reputable platforms invest heavily in protecting their players’ personal and financial information. Robust encryption technologies,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), are used to ensure that all data transmitted between the player and the casino is securely encrypted. Furthermore, casinos employ advanced fraud detection systems to prevent unauthorized access and fraudulent activity. These platforms are also subject to strict regulations and licensing requirements, which ensure that they adhere to the highest standards of security and fairness. Players should always look for casinos that are licensed and regulated by reputable authorities to ensure their safety and security.
Promoting Responsible Gaming Habits
Alongside security, responsible gaming is a crucial aspect of a reputable online casino. Platforms are increasingly incorporating features and tools to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and time limits. Players can use these features to set boundaries for their gambling activity and ensure that they are playing within their means. Casinos also provide links to responsible gambling organizations and resources, offering support and assistance to players who may be struggling with problem gambling. Promoting responsible gaming is not only ethically responsible but also crucial for the long-term sustainability of the industry. Educating players about the risks of gambling and providing them with the tools to stay safe is paramount.

The Evolution of Payment Methods in Online Casinos
The payment landscape in online casinos has dramatically evolved in recent years. Traditionally, credit and debit cards were the primary payment methods. However, a growing number of players are now opting for alternative payment options, such as e-wallets, prepaid cards, and cryptocurrencies. E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ller offer a convenient and secure way to deposit and withdraw funds, without having to share your credit card details with the casino. Prepaid cards provide an additional layer of security and anonymity, while c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in are gaining popularity due to their decentralized and secure nature. The increasing availability of these alternative payment options provides players with greater flexibility and control over their financial transactions.
